Package net.dv8tion.jda.api.entities
Class MessageActivity.Application
- java.lang.Object
-
- net.dv8tion.jda.api.entities.MessageActivity.Application
-
- All Implemented Interfaces:
ISnowflake
- Enclosing class:
- MessageActivity
public static class MessageActivity.Application extends Object implements ISnowflake
Represents theApplicationof a MessageActivity, if it has been set.
-
-
Constructor Summary
Constructors Constructor Description Application(String name, String description, String iconId, String coverId, long id)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description StringgetCoverId()The cover aka splash id of this Application.StringgetCoverUrl()The url of the cover image for this application.StringgetDescription()A short description of this Application.StringgetIconId()The icon id of this Application.StringgetIconUrl()The url of the icon image for this application.longgetIdLong()The Snowflake id of this entity.StringgetName()The name of this Application.-
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face net.dv8tion.jda.api.entities.ISnowflake
getId, getTimeCreated
-
-
-
-
Method Detail
-
getName
@Nonnull public String getName()
The name of this Application.- Returns:
- the applications name
-
getDescription
@Nonnull public String getDescription()
A short description of this Application.- Returns:
- the applications description
-
getIconId
@Nullable public String getIconId()
The icon id of this Application.- Returns:
- the applications icon id
-
getIconUrl
@Nullable public String getIconUrl()
The url of the icon image for this application.- Returns:
- the url of the icon
-
getCoverId
@Nullable public String getCoverId()
The cover aka splash id of this Application.- Returns:
- the applications cover image/id
-
getCoverUrl
@Nullable public String getCoverUrl()
The url of the cover image for this application.- Returns:
- the url of the cover/splash
-
getIdLong
public long getIdLong()
Description copied from interface:ISnowflakeThe Snowflake id of this entity. This is unique to every entity and will never change.- Specified by:
getIdLongin interfaceISnowflake- Returns:
- Long containing the Id.
-
-